Mar-a-Lago Fallout Kept Growing, and Trump’s Story Kept Getting Harder to Sell
By August 18, the Mar-a-Lago search was no longer just a single shocking event. It had turned into a wider legal and political problem, with the Justice Department defending the search, critics pressing for more disclosure, and Trump’s own public posture making the situation look more suspicious, not less.
